UPS to Increase Freight Rates by 5.4%

Tuesday, January 15th, 2008

United Parcel Service Inc. said Friday its freight unit will increase rates on noncontractual shipments across the U.S and Canada by an average of 5.4 percent, effective Feb. 4. Higher UPS Rates Go Into Effect Monday

Sunday, December 30th, 2007

If you were planning to ship something, you should have done it yesterday. UPS is increasing rates by 4.9 percent in 2008 for ground shipments and by 6.9 percent for air express and international shipments. The company raised its rates by about this amount last year as well.
